Audubon County supervisors approve hiring of deputy, routine permits and license renewal
Summary
The Audubon County Board of Supervisors approved a hiring resolution for an as-needed deputy sheriff, renewed a Class C liquor license and cleared several permits and farm MMP updates during its May 21 meeting; the board also scheduled a pre-bid for the Puck Project and discussed courthouse roof repair options.
The Audubon County Board of Supervisors on May 21 approved several routine items including a hiring resolution, a liquor license renewal and multiple permits.
